Hunter Dunning is seeking a Senior Fire Engineer based in Portsmouth. This full-time role involves supporting residential and commercial projects across the South Coast, focusing on fire strategies, risk assessments, and regulatory compliance.

The ideal candidate should be experienced and seek autonomy in managing multiple projects within a growing consultancy. The position offers a salary of £75,000 and involves remote work with site duties.
